Norse Religion[edit | edit source]

All Norse countries receive:

  • +10% Land force limit modifier
  • +10% Naval force limit modifier

All Norse provinces receive:

  • +2% Local missionary strength[1]

With the Wealth of Nations DLC enabled, Norse rulers are allowed to pick their deity through the religion screen. This choice lasts for the life of the ruler or until an event changes it. A Norse republic chooses a new deity every time a new leader is elected (4–8 years depending on republic type and choice). Such countries can rapidly change their stats to adjust to game circ*mstances.

Each deity comes with two to three bonuses to the nation:

Freya:

  • +10% National tax modifier
  • +10% National manpower modifier

Tor:

  • +1 Land leader shock
  • +10% Fort defense

Odin:

  • −10% Core-creation cost
  • +0.1 Yearly horde unity
  • +0.1 Yearly legitimacy

Tyr:

  • +10% National sailors modifier
  • +5% Discipline

Njord:

  • +10% Trade efficiency
  • +10% Goods produced modifier

Snotra:

  • −10% Construction cost
  • −5% Technology cost

There are three ways a country can end up following the Norse religion:

1. Start as Norse country (playing in a mod, or using a custom nation or random new world)

2. Complete the chain of missions in “a wave of curiosity.”

3. Pagan rebels convert the country.

Once the state religion is Norse and the country have 90% religious unity, +2 Stability and any Scandinavian culture as primary culture the event “Return to Norse culture” can fire. That event changes primary culture to Norse and converts every province with any Scandinavian culture to Norse culture. It also fire the ‘’, event which change the national ideas to Norse national ideas.

Norse national ideas have mainly ideas that focus on army and navy. But also a little in development, colonization, and religion. Unlocking costal raiding is great!

If the state religion is Norse then a special Norse Tier4 Government reform is unlocked. It does not madder if the norse nation is a monarchy, republic or theocracy.

Embedded Norse Traditions
  • May raid coasts
  • +10% Clergy influence
  • +50% Army tradition from battles
  • +50% Naval tradition from battles
The religion of our ancestors is the driving force of our state's actions. Old, forgotten practices have returned and are now a central point of our society.

Conditions:

  • Is not a ‘Pirate Republic’
  • Is not revolutionary
  • Religion is Norse
Additional effects:
  • Winning Wars increases Legitimacy (or its Equivalent)


May raid coasts is the big thing here. But this reform is not needed if you also have Norse national ideas that unlock costal raiding. The thing is that usually unlocking tier4 government reform will come much earlier than getting norse national ideas. So pick this reform as soon as you can, to enable "may raid coast". Later when Norse national ideas are unlocked this reform can be changed to something else.

What ideas benefit a Norse country? It of course depends on playstyle, and some idea groups are just better than others for most nations.

Here are some ideas that stand out for a Norse country:

Religious

Yes, this is a boring idea group, but it offers deus vult so you can declare war on any neighboring country it they are not Norse. Chances are you will be the only Norse country in the world, so this will be a good CB to have. The extra missionary and missionary strength are also good, since every conquered province need to be converted to Norse.

Offensive

The +1 Land leader shock synergies well with other norse bonuses.

Norse military excel in shock warfare.

Land leader shock[edit | edit source]

Norse have unique possibility of loading up on land leader shock bonuses.

  • Follow Tor
  • 3rd Norse national ideas: A Wall of Shields for the King (or Swedish ambition).
  • 1st Offensive national idea: Bayonet Leaders
  • Inspirational Leaders – Humanist and quantity policy.
  • Bold Fighter ruler trait.
  • Tier11 republic government reform

So, it is possible to have +6 land leader shock as Norse!! But for that to happen you need to be a republic, have a ruler that is a bold fighter and pick Offensive, Humanist and Quantity ideas.

More realistic is to have +3, from Follow Tor, having Norse national ideas (or Swedish) and pick offensive ideas. This is enough bonuses since it is capped at 6. With just an average rate of army tradition it should be possible to have shock 5 at least.

A ruler can start with Bold fighter in a custom nation, cost 2 points. To gain bold fighter the ruler cannot already have the carful trait. If the ruler has military skill 6 and/or is a general the chance of gaining bold fighter increases, so make the ruler a general instantly, before the first trait is revealed.

So +3 shock and sometimes when the ruler is bold, it becomes +4. With those bonuses it should not be difficult to max out at 6 in shock for most generals.

Extra Shock damage[edit | edit source]

Norse troops can also cause extra shock damage.

  • +20% Norse national idea: Berserkir
  • +5% Influence-Quantity plocy: Guerrilla Warfare
  • +10% at 100% army professionalism
  • +10% general with ruthless leader trait.
  • +5% Theocracy reform: Combat Heresy
